When trying to print in Autocad I occasionally get "AC caused a general protection fault in module NVDISP.Drv at ...... Also in EXCEL when trying to print I sometimes get "Program has performed an illegal operation. Excel caused a general protection fault in module HPBXLB.Drv" In Internet Explorer the computer sometimes locks up. The cursor will move but no actions can be made. Last symptom is that the computer generally hangs on the first post of the day.
1.4 T-Bird,512 MB DDR PC2100 2.5 CAS Crucial,ECS K7S5A,60GB IBM DeckStar,Gainward NVIDIA GeForce 2
MX/MX400,Dram Timing=Normal,Timing = 2.5,6,3. CPU Freq = 133, Dram freq = 133. Not overclocked.
Can anyone tell me what I am doing wrong?

You have any other problems when it comes to your video? The driver that AutoCAD is crashing on is an NVidia driver for your video. I would try reinstalling your video drivers, if that doesn't work check on AutoDesk's site to see if they have a driver specific for your video card or they have a link to NVidia for a driver specific to AutoCAD. The printing problem is that Excel is blowing up on the printer driver. I would try reinstalling the driver for your printer, if that doesn't work then I would try using your printer with a more generic driver to see if you still get the same problem. Like, if you are using an HP LaserJet 6L and you get this problem, then I would try using a generic Windows driver for an HP LaserJet III that comes with Windows and see if I still get the same problem. I know it's not much, but at least you know exactly what it's having a problem with.
